How does resonance occur when you play a horn?

Resonance in a horn is produced when the vibration of the player's lips on the mouthpiece matches the natural frequency of the air in the instrument. This causes the air column inside the horn to vibrate as well, amplifying the sound. This phenomenon is what allows the horn to produce a clear and powerful tone.


How is sound produced in a veena?

In a veena, sound is produced when the strings are plucked or strummed by the player's fingers. The vibration of the strings creates sound waves that resonate within the hollow body of the instrument, amplifying the sound before it is projected out through the sound hole. The resonating strings and the design of the body work together to produce the unique and rich sound of the veena.

How is sound produced in string instruments?

the string is either plucked, strummed, or drawn on with a bow. When this happens sound/notes are produced, although not very loudly. they amplify the sound with the body of the instrument, which acts as a resonator, thus amplifying and prolonging the note.

How is sound produced on the cornet?

Sound on the cornet is produced by the player buzzing their lips into the mouthpiece, which creates vibrations. These vibrations travel through the instrument's tubing, amplifying and shaping the sound before it is projected out of the bell. By controlling the air pressure and the positioning of their lips, the player can produce different pitches and tones.

How do sounds create vibration?

Sounds create vibration through the movement of air molecules. When a sound is produced, such as a voice or a musical instrument, it causes the air molecules to vibrate back and forth. These vibrations travel through the air as sound waves, which can be heard when they reach our ears.
